Prodrone Is Building Its First Drone Factory Inside a Japanese Rifle Maker's Plant

Howa Machinery took equity in Prodrone and handed it a factory site, giving the Nagoya drone maker the production line it has never had and a route into a Defense Ministry it does not yet sell to.

A drone designer with no production line has borrowed one from a 119-year-old machinery firm that already sells rifles to Japan's Defense Ministry.

Prodrone will build its first mass-production plant on the grounds of Howa Machinery, the Nagoya drone maker announced on Sept. 7. Howa, a Tokyo-listed maker of rifles, machine tools and special vehicles, subscribed to a third-party share allotment in Prodrone at the same time. Neither company disclosed the sum. The site is Howa's plant in Kiyosu, Aichi. The two firms already co-develop a small military drone.

Frequently Asked Questions

What did Prodrone and Howa Machinery announce?

On Sept. 7, 2026 Prodrone said it will build its first mass-production plant on Howa Machinery's site in Kiyosu, Aichi, and that it had executed a third-party share allotment with Howa as the subscriber.

How much did Howa Machinery invest?

Neither company disclosed the amount, the share count or the resulting stake. Howa told the market the shares are worth less than 10% of its consolidated net assets and that the earnings impact is minor, per Reuters.

What is the "countermeasure drone"?

A small airframe carrying a 2 kg payload that the two companies are jointly developing. It was announced when Defense Minister Shinjiro Koizumi visited Prodrone's headquarters on May 20, 2026. Nikkei reported the pair will also jointly develop an interceptor drone; Prodrone's own release does not use that term.

Does Prodrone have a Japanese defense order?

None has been disclosed. Japan's Acquisition, Technology and Logistics Agency has already signed a mass-production interceptor contract with a different supplier, Terra Drone, following a Maritime Self-Defense Force demonstration.

What is the plant supposed to build first?

Prodrone's release names inspection, logistics and disaster prevention as the demand it will serve, and Japan's trade ministry certified the company's stable-supply plan for unmanned aircraft on Sept. 1. Nikkei reported prototyping of civilian logistics and survey drones starts before the end of 2026.
